From e75662bc6a96571f041bdad799eb557ff580135c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: John Malmberg Date: Mon, 6 Oct 2014 21:46:34 -0500 Subject: Set up for running tests on VMS. * run_make_tests.pl: set $port_type to be 'VMS-DCL' when the test are run from the VMS DCL Interpreter. When the tests are run from GNV on VMS, the $port_type will be 'UNIX'. * run_make_tests.com: VMS search list support.
